This volume contains a selection of the works of Voltaire, the renowned French Enlightenment writer, philosopher, and historian. "The Works of Voltaire, Volume 26" offers readers a contemporary version with notes, providing insight into Voltaire's sharp wit, critical thinking, and advocacy for reason and tolerance. This edition is essential for scholars and enthusiasts interested in understanding the intellectual landscape of the 18th century and Voltaire's lasting impact on literature and philosophy. The writings in this volume continue to resonate, offering valuable perspectives on issues of justice, freedom, and the human condition.
